The Gut-Inflammation Connection

Inflammation often begins in the gastrointestinal tract. When the gut lining becomes compromised, a condition known as "leaky gut," toxins and undigested food particles enter the bloodstream. This triggers an immune response that manifests as systemic inflammation. Gut health is the foundation of immune function. (Dog Food Bundles Functional)

Key Anti-Inflammatory Ingredients

Not all foods are created equal when it comes to fighting inflammation. Certain ingredients have been clinically shown to modulate the immune system and reduce oxidative stress.

Omega-3 Fatty Acids

Omega-3 fatty acids, specifically EPA and DHA, are potent anti-inflammatory agents. They work by competing with arachidonic acid, a precursor to pro-inflammatory eicosanoids. Sources include wild-caught fish and specific organ meats. According to the PetMD veterinary health library, adequate omega-3 intake is essential for maintaining healthy skin and coat while reducing joint inflammation.

Antioxidant-Rich Vegetables

Vegetables like sweet potatoes, spinach, and blueberries provide antioxidants that neutralize free radicals. Free radicals are unstable molecules that damage cells and accelerate aging. By consuming antioxidant-rich foods, dogs can mitigate cellular damage caused by environmental stressors and normal metabolic processes.

The Power of Organ Meats

Organ meats are nature's most nutrient-dense foods. They are packed with vitamins, minerals, and co-factors that support cellular repair and immune function.

Liver

Liver is rich in Vitamin A, B vitamins, and copper. It supports liver function, which is critical for detoxification. A healthy liver reduces the inflammatory burden on the body by efficiently processing toxins.

Heart

Heart meat is an excellent source of taurine and CoQ10. Taurine is essential for cardiac health, while CoQ10 supports cellular energy production. As dogs age, their natural CoQ10 levels decline, making dietary supplementation crucial for maintaining energy and heart health.

Kidney

Kidneys provide B vitamins and selenium, which support kidney function and antioxidant defense systems. Supporting kidney health is vital for aging dogs to maintain proper filtration and waste removal.

Transitioning to an Anti-Inflammatory Diet

Switching your dog to an anti-inflammatory diet should be done gradually to avoid digestive upset. Here is a recommended transition schedule.

Day Ratio of New Food Rationale
1-2 25% New / 75% Old Allows the gut microbiome to begin adapting to new nutrient sources.
3-4 50% New / 50% Old Increases exposure to beneficial enzymes and probiotics.
5-6 75% New / 25% Old Further shifts the digestive balance toward the new diet.
7+ 100% New Food Full transition to the anti-inflammatory protocol.
